Vaadin 8国际化i18n

时间:2017-10-06 11:25:54

标签: java internationalization vaadin8

我想在使用vaadin 8的web应用程序中使用国际化(支持多种不同的语言)。在官方文档中,我找不到框架版本8支持的任何内容。有人知道一些示例项目吗?任何提示都将非常感激。

1 个答案:

答案 0 :(得分:1)

国际化是Java中的常见模式。您可以按here所述使用ResourceBundle。标签或按钮等Vaadin组件具有可以自由设置的文本。这意味着,您可以使用与UI关联的区域设置(调用UI.getCurrent().getLocale())从资源包中获取翻译。如果您没有自己在UI上设置语言环境,那么Vaadin会使用客户端浏览器发送的语言,这通常是您期望的用户。